Technician A says a relay lets a small control current switch a larger load. Technician B says relays protect switches and allow smaller control wiring. Who is correct?

a.Neither A nor B
b.Technician A only
c.Technician B only
d.Both A and B

Explanation

A relay uses a low-current coil to close contacts that carry a high-current load, which protects switches and permits smaller control wiring. Both technicians are correct. Common uses include headlights, fuel pumps, and cooling fans.
